Stars - the number of stars that a project has on GitHub. Growth - month over month growth in stars.
Activity is a relative number indicating how actively a project is being developed. Recent commits have higher weight than older ones.
For example, an activity of 9.0 indicates that a project is amongst the top 10% of the most actively developed projects that we are tracking.

Kivy Buildozer not working (noob)
Buildozer doesn't work on "plain" Windows, it seems like maybe you tried to pip install it on a windows python? You need to use WSL (or a Linux VM), see here: https://github.com/kivy/kivy/wiki/Using-Buildozer-on-windows-10-using-WSL

Which GUI module is better in Python? tkinter or PyQt or kivy?
Personally, i like PyQt or PySide they have basically everything you need to make a proper app or even simple apps, but there is another DearPyGui this is basically python version of imgui the c++ library, it provides some good customization options and can be used for simple or complex projects too, their discord is also very helpful.

What tools are available to begin building a GUI for python?
I was using PyQt5/PySide which will give you a nice native look but I eventually shifted over to DearPyGui for most of my smaller utilities. Its just faster for me. You will get more options and freedom with PyQt/PySide though and can use QT Designer to design your interfaces pretty easily.
